Rationale Nitrogen fertilization is a common practice in
Douglas-fir forests of the Pacific Northwest The Regional Forest Nutrition Research Project
studied the effect of N fertilization over western Washington and Oregon
However, growth response to N fertilization was widely variable
No site and soil factors have been confirmed as response predictors for Douglas-fir

Objectives Test soil variables including bulk
density, nutrient pools, temperature, and moisture
Record non-soil variables such as site index, LAI, elevation, slope, precipitation, air temperature, and relative humidity
Determine which factors can predict N fertilizer response
Focus on variables that are easily obtained

Experimental Plan 15-30 year-old Douglas-fir stands in British Columbia,
Oregon, and Washington Range of landform, elevation, and slope Measure DBH, height, and crown height of 48
dominant Douglas-fir Pair trees according to the best matches for DBH and
crown height Fertilize one tree per pair with 224 kg N/ha Select up to 20 pairs per installation

Progress 60 Douglas-fir installations
2 ponderosa pine 25 glacial 19 sedimentary 18 igneous
59 installations have soil sampled and weather stations installed
Complete weather station data for one growing season for 31 installations
Six installations with two-year growth dataCenter for Advanced Forestry Systems
